How To Fix /PRA/CA_NIMB018 - Valid Data, Can be Successfully Uploaded.


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: /PRA/CA_NIMB -

  • Message number: 018

  • Message text: Valid Data, Can be Successfully Uploaded.

    The SAP error message /PRA/CA_NIMB018 Valid Data, Can be Successfully Uploaded typically indicates that there is an issue with the data being processed in the context of a specific SAP application, often related to data uploads or integrations. This error message suggests that the data being uploaded is valid but may not be processed correctly due to various reasons.

    Possible Causes:

    1. Data Format Issues: The data being uploaded may not conform to the expected format or structure required by the SAP system.
    2. Missing Required Fields: Certain mandatory fields may be missing in the data being uploaded, which prevents successful processing.
    3. Data Validation Rules: The data may pass initial validation but fail subsequent checks or business rules defined in the system.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user attempting the upload may not have the necessary permissions to perform the action.
    5. System Configuration: There may be configuration settings in the SAP system that are preventing the upload from being processed correctly.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Data Format: Ensure that the data being uploaded adheres to the required format and structure. Review the documentation for the specific upload process to confirm the expected format.
    2. Validate Required Fields: Review the data to ensure that all mandatory fields are populated. Cross-check with the SAP data model to identify required fields.
    3. Review Validation Rules: Investigate any validation rules or business logic that may be applied during the upload process. Adjust the data accordingly to meet these rules.
    4. User Permissions: Verify that the user has the necessary authorizations to perform the upload. If not, request the appropriate permissions from the system administrator.
    5. Consult SAP Logs: Check the SAP application logs for more detailed error messages or warnings that can provide additional context on why the upload is failing.
    6. Test with Sample Data: If possible, try uploading a smaller set of sample data that is known to be valid to see if the issue persists. This can help isolate the problem.
